Comprehending the Driving License Categories
Before diving into the application process, it's necessary to comprehend the various kinds of driving licenses offered. The classifications can vary a little depending on the country, but typically, they consist of:
Learner's Permit: This is the preliminary phase for brand-new drivers. It allows individuals to practice driving under the guidance of a certified chauffeur.Provisionary License: Also referred to as a probationary license, this is provided to brand-new chauffeurs who have actually passed their driving test but are still subject to specific limitations.Complete Driver's License: This is the last phase, where all restrictions are raised, and the driver is completely accredited to operate a lorry separately.Step-by-Step Guide to Obtaining a Driving LicenseAction 1: Meet the Eligibility Requirements
The first step in getting a driving license is to guarantee you meet the eligibility requirements. These usually include:
Age Requirement: Most countries need candidates to be a minimum of 16 years of ages to apply for a learner's authorization and 18 years old for a full chauffeur's license.Residency: You should be a homeowner of the state or nation where you are obtaining the license.Vision Test: You might need to pass a vision test to ensure you have appropriate vision for safe driving.Step 2: Study the Driver's Handbook
Before requesting a learner's authorization, it's essential to study the motorist's handbook. This handbook covers traffic laws, roadway indications, and safe driving practices. Most states offer the handbook online or at local DMV workplaces.
Action 3: Apply for a Learner's Permit
To make an application for a learner's authorization, you will need to:
Visit the DMV: Go to your local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or their website to use.Provide Documentation: Bring the needed files, which generally include evidence of identity, residency, and date of birth.Pass the Written Test: Take and pass the composed test, which assesses your knowledge of traffic laws and safe driving practices.Pay the Fee: Pay the application cost, which differs by state.Step 4: Practice Driving
As soon as you have your student's license, it's time to begin practicing. You should drive under the supervision of a certified chauffeur who is at least 21 years of ages. It's suggested to practice in a variety of driving conditions, consisting of daytime, nighttime, and various weather condition conditions.
Step 5: Schedule and Pass the Driving Test
After getting sufficient driving experience, you can arrange your driving test. The test typically consists of:
Pre-Trip Inspection: Inspect the car for security issues.Driving Skills: Demonstrate your capability to drive safely, follow traffic laws, and carry out specific maneuvers such as parallel parking and turning.Post-Trip Evaluation: Answer any questions the inspector might have about your driving.Step 6: Obtain Your Driver's License
If you pass the driving test, you will get a provisionary license immediately. You can then look for a complete motorist's license after a specific period, which varies by state. Some states may require additional tests or classes before providing a complete license.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does it take to get a motorist's license?

A: The process can take numerous months, depending on how quickly you finish each step. It generally takes a few weeks to study and pass the composed test, and after that several months to get adequate driving experience before taking the driving test.

Q2: Can I take the composed test several times if I stop working?

A: Yes, you can retake the written test. However, there may be a waiting duration and a cost for each effort.

Q3: What happens if I fail the driving test?

A: If you fail the driving test, you can retake it after a defined waiting period. It's a great idea to take additional driving lessons or practice more before retaking the test.

Q4: Can I utilize a student's authorization to drive alone?

A: No, a student's license just permits you to drive under the supervision of a certified driver who is at least 21 years old.

Q5: What are the restrictions for a provisional license?

A: Restrictions can vary by state however might consist of restrictions on driving at night, restrictions on the variety of passengers, and requirements for a zero-tolerance policy for alcohol.
